Court Ruling on Illegal Mining: Mozambique’s neighbours make headlines too: a Limpopo court backed the Bapedi Royal House, ordering the mineral resources department to stop illegal “zama zamas”, suspend a mining licence and allow the kingdom to secure and rehabilitate the site. Rail Revival Push (Zimbabwe): National Railways of Zimbabwe commissioned refurbished locomotives and wagons under a PPP with Zimasco, while officials say NRZ needs about US$600m to fix rolling stock and infrastructure. Mozambique–Zimbabwe Trade Boost: A Chinese consortium won a 25-year concession to modernise the Machipanda one-stop border post, aiming to cut border delays and strengthen the Beira Corridor. Tourism Connectivity: Emirates added destination partners and signed with Mozambique’s ANDITUR to promote inbound tourism via airline partnerships across Africa. Sports in Maputo: The TotalEnergies CAF U-20 Africa Cup of Nations COSAFA qualifier kicks off in Mozambique with 12 nations chasing continental spots. Regional Food Pressure: A study flags worsening food insecurity across southern Africa, including Mozambique, as prices and purchasing power bite.
